WHY IT'S VITAL TO BE GOOD AT MATHS?

Eric Schmidt (the chairman of Google) recently said that Britain must
place more importance on teaching maths or risk falling behind
international competitors. His comments came after Ofsted reported
that half of all schools are failing to teach the subject to an
adequate standard. People with poor maths skills will be left behind
in the job markets where the highest paid jobs will demand a high
level of numerical ability.

A number of government agency reports have shown a direct correlation
between poor maths skills and lower wage levels. As competition
increases within the skilled jobs market, having a top qualification
will help you to stand out from the crowd. With many schools failing
to deliver, a tutor is the best alternative.

IS THERE ANY EVIDENCE TO SHOW HAVING A MATHS TUTOR LEADS TO BETTER
RESULTS?

Research carried out by a number of specialist agencies (e.g.:
Institute of Education, Sutton Trust) have shown that pupils who
receive private tuition achieve better results than their counterparts
who rely on a normal school education. In London it's estimated that
over 40% of children receive tuition at some point during their time
at school - a result of overcrowded classrooms and poor teaching
standards.
